✨ Government Appointments and Notices
Inspector under the Noxious Weeds Act, 1928, appointed—(Notice
No. Ag. 4142)
Office of the Minister of Agriculture,
Wellington, 30th October, 1944.
HIS Excellency the Governor-General has, on the 10th day of
October, 1944, been pleased to appoint
Cecil Savage Todd
to be an Inspector under the Noxious Weeds Act, 1928, for the
district under the control of the Mount Roskill Road Board, vice
Henry Laten Jessop.
B. ROBERTS, Minister of Agriculture.
Members of Rabbit Boards appointed.—(Notice No. Ag. 4143)
PURSUANT to the powers vested in him by section 37 of the
Rabbit Nuisance Act, 1928, the Minister of Agriculture doth
hereby appoint the persons whose respective names are set forth in
the first column of the Schedule hereto, being persons appointed
Inspectors under Part I of the said Act, to be members of the
respective Rabbit Boards set forth in the second column of the said
Schedule, vice the persons whose respective names are set forth in
the third column of the said Schedule.
SCHEDULE
| First Column. | Second Column. | Third Column. |
|---|---|---|
| George Robertson Mackintosh | The Harapepe and Maungakawa Rabbit Boards | Enrico Adrian McKinlay. |
| Frank Oliver Price | The Ohura, Meringa, and Hunua Rabbit Boards | George Robertson Mackintosh. |
Dated at Wellington, this 31st day of October, 1944.
B. ROBERTS, Minister of Agriculture.
Appointment of Inspector for the Purposes of Part I of the Fisheries
Act, 1908
Marine Department,
Wellington, 19th October, 1944.
BY direction of the Hon. Minister of Marine, it is hereby notified
that His Excellency the Governor-General has, in pursuance
of the provisions of the Fisheries Act, 1908, and of the Official
Appointments and Documents Act, 1919, appointed
Harold Gregor Hodge, of Mount Maunganui,
to be an Inspector of Sea-fishing for the purposes of Part I of the
first-mentioned Act.
G. H. TANNER, for Secretary.
Member of Otago Land Board appointed
Department of Lands and Survey,
Wellington, 31st October, 1944.
NOTICE is hereby given that His Excellency the Governor-General has, pursuant to section 47 of the Land Act, 1924,
been pleased to appoint
Henry John Wardell
to be a member of the Land Board of the Land District of Otago
for a term of two years from the 19th day of October, 1944.
R. G. MACMORRAN, Under-Secretary.

Appointments in the Public Service
Office of the Public Service Commissioner,
Wellington, 31st October, 1944.
THE Public Service Commissioner has made the following
appointments in the Public Service:
Hugh Robert Pascoe
to be Registrar of Electors and Returning Officer for the Electoral
District of Wairarapa for the purposes of the Electoral Act, 1927,
and its amendments, and Returning Officer for the Wairarapa
Licensing District for the purposes of the Licensing Act, 1908, and
its amendments, on and from the 2nd day of October, 1944.
Charles William Routledge
to be a Deputy Registrar for the purposes of the Servicemen's
Settlement and Land Sales Act, 1943, on and from the 19th day of
October, 1944.
John Laurie
to be Returning Officer for the Eastern Maori Electoral District
for the purposes of the Electoral Act, 1927, and its amendments,
on and from the 24th day of October, 1944.
Harold George Jamieson
to be Assistant Clerk of the Magistrates' Court at Christchurch for
the purposes of the Magistrates' Courts Act, 1928, and Clerk of the
Licensing Committee for the District of Lyttelton for the purposes
of the Licensing Act, 1908, on and from the 7th day of September,
1944.
Arthur Edmonds
to be Deputy Registrar of Births and Deaths of Maoris at Matamata,
on and from the 7th day of October, 1944.
Ephraim Leo Dickie
to be Registrar of Marriages and of Births and Deaths for the
District of Bulls and Registrar of Births and Deaths of Maoris
at Bulls, on and from the 12th day of October, 1944.
Robert Henry Arnold Shutt
to be Registrar of Births and Deaths of Maoris at Whangamarino,
on and from the 24th day of October, 1944.
L. A. ATKINSON, Secretary.
Electrical Wiremen's Registration Act, 1925.—Names removed from
Registers during the Quarter ended 30th September, 1944
REGISTER OF INSPECTORS OF ELECTRICAL WIRING
Blackwood, Archibald George Late Inspector for the Public
Rennie Works Department, Mangahao.
Address last notified: Care of
Post-office, Mount Maunganui,
Tauranga.
Bryce, John Francis .. Late Inspector for the Southland
Electric-power Supply, Invercargill. Address last notified :
P.O. Box 22, Levin.
Colbran, Joseph Rupert .. Late Inspector for the Waitara
Borough Council. Address last notified : Care of Electricity
Department, Borough Council,
Waitara.
Redway, Warwick Lenwood .. Late Inspector for the Springs-
Ellesmere Electric-power Board,
Leeston. Address last notified :
Care of Post-office, Leeston.
REGISTER OF ELECTRICAL WIREMEN
Gunn, George .. .. Deceased.
REGISTER OF LIMITED ELECTRICAL WIREMEN
O'Grady, Francis Joseph .. Retired from Post and Telegraph
Department.
Osborne, James .. .. Left situation.
Dated at Wellington, this 30th day of October, 1944.
R. SEMPLE, Minister of Works.
Notice of Intention to take Land in Block II, Tokata Survey District,
for a Native School
NOTICE is hereby given that it is proposed, under the provisions
of the Public Works Act, 1928, to take the land described in
the Schedule hereto for a Native school: And notice is hereby
further given that the plan of the land so required to be taken is
deposited in the post-office at Opotiki and is there open for inspection;
and that all persons affected by the taking of the said land should,
if they have any well-grounded objections to the taking of such
land, set forth the same in writing, and send such writing, within
forty days from the first publication of this notice, to the Minister
of Works at Wellington.
SCHEDULE
APPROXIMATE area of the piece of land required to be taken: 2 acres
3 roods 37-6 perches.
Being part Maraenui Block, situated in Block II, Tokata Survey
District (Gisborne R.D.). (S.O. 4302.)
As the same is more particularly delineated on the plan marked
P.W.D. 120174, deposited in the office of the Minister of Works at
Wellington, and thereon edged orange.
As witness my hand at Wellington, this 26th day of October,
1944.
R. SEMPLE, Minister of Works.
